Can I join VIT without VITEEE?
For B.Tech programs at VIT University, you generally must take the VITEEE entrance exam, as it's the primary way to get a rank for counseling, even for management quota seats. Does VIT have a separate entrance exam?
All four campuses — Vellore, Chennai, Bhopal, and AP — admit students via a single entrance test called VITEEE (VIT Engineering Entrance Examination). Most of the selected meritorious students are first generation graduates from the below poverty line families. The selected Students (STARS) are given admission to a B. Tech course in VIT with 100 percent Scholarship covering free accommodation, food, healthcare and other academic facilities.What is the total fee for 4 years of VIT?
